Univ8 is a biomedical company based at Queen’s University, coming from an internationally well-regarded research group.
They have designed a ‘research use only’test kit and associated analysis software for cancer patients with leukaemia / lymphomas. These kits are aimed at laboratories in the health services and specialised clinical research centres across Europe, to enable them to test cancer patients for genetic biomarkers of disease, which can help with their diagnosis, assess prognosis and predict response to therapies.
Univ8 came to us when a science paper for their first product, the EuroClonality-NDC assay, was about to be released. This would be the main step towards commercialisation, and the team recognised that they needed a professional Brand Visual Identity to make the most of the opportunity.

We developed bespoke packaging designs for the Univ8 tests. They are delivered to clinics as tiny 0.5ml screw-cap micro-tubes. Each tube is extremely valuable, and the boxes are dispatched packed in medical-grade dry ice and then stored at -20 degrees.
Our box insert holds the tubes steady at two locations and displays up to 6 vials for each order.
